The Odd-Ball Knitting Book Author:Debby Robinson What do you do with left-over balls of wool when there's too little to make a whole garments but too much to throw away? Debby Robinson has come up with the ideal solution--a book full of creative patterns, specially designed to use up those odd and ends of yarn. — There are ideas for everything from jackets, sweaters, slippers, gloves, hats,... more » socks and scarves to tea-cosies and hot water bottle covers--something, in fact, for everyone. None of the patterns requires more than 100 gm--and many leave the choice of color and yarn to the knitter.
The designs and motifs used in the patterns are clearly explained in graphs and there is a color photograph of each finished article. Any introductory section describes basic knitting techniques with advice on how to successfully combine different weights of yarns. All the articles in the book are fun to make and have been designed to encourage a more imaginative approach to hand knitting.« less
